Once the antlers and skull materials were cleaned, the researchers estimated deer age, recorded the number of typical antler points per side and categorized any damage to the skull, pedicle or antler. Hunters provided additional information relative to date and location of harvest, as well as any other visual signs of bodily trauma such as old gunshot wounds or broken bones. Based on their findings, Karns and Dichkoff recommend the following: “Yearling bucks should not be culled because of abnormal antler development for management purposes, because immature male white-tailed deer are likely to develop normal antlers in the future.”, In addition, where herd numbers are well below carrying capacity and mature males are in short supply, they suggested “preserving mature males regardless of antler configuration to benefit herd health through stabilization of the breeding season.”. Because they are young, inexperienced, less aware of danger, often alone for the first time in their lives, and often new to the area (because of yearling-buck dispersal), yearlings are usually the first antlered deer we see while hunting – and thus the quickest to die in hunting season. A relatively common antler abnormality observed in members of the deer family, whitetails included, is referred to as spike-on-one-side. To test their theory, the Auburn researchers collected 71 sets of antlers showing the spike-on-one-side phenomenon from hunter-harvested bucks in Alabama during two hunting seasons (2010-11 and 2011-12).
